This recipe was extracted from Council cook book (1908), page 26. The excerpt below is the record exactly as published.
Fried Egg Plant. ■ Peel and slice thin, sprinkle with salt, let stand one-half hour; wipe slices dry, dip into beaten yolk, then roll in cracker crumbs and fry in boiling fat. Season while cooking. Fried Egg Plant Peel an egg plant. Slice in qudrter-inch pieces. Roll in flour, then mix in a mixture of egg, using a spoon of rich cream to one egg. The addition of the cream makes the "covering less crusty and tenderer. Then roll in sifted bread crumbs or, cracker crumbs. Salt and pepper
